Installing RGB Components
Begin by selecting compatible RGB components for your NR200P. Install RGB fans or strips in strategic locations such as the top, front, or side panels. Use the provided mounting brackets or adhesive to secure them firmly. Connect the RGB cables to your controller and ensure they are properly wired.
Next, connect the RGB controller to your motherboard or power supply, following the manufacturer’s instructions. Install the software provided to customize lighting effects and synchronize colors across all RGB components.

Tips for a Cohesive Look
- Choose a color palette for all RGB components to maintain consistency.
- Use software to synchronize lighting effects across devices.
- Balance lighting intensity to avoid overwhelming the case’s aesthetics.
- Plan your layout before installing to ensure optimal placement.
